तस्यां ततो निर्गतायां दैत्यशीर्षं व्यकम्पयत् ३२.
When she departed from there, the demon's head trembled.
एतस्मिन्नंतरे शक्तिं सोऽक्षिपद्गिरिजात्मजः ३२.
Meanwhile, the son of Girijā hurled his spear.
कल्पांभोधिसमुन्नादां दिधक्षंतीं जगद्यथा ३२.
Roaring like the cloud of a cosmic age, desiring to burn the world,
दारणीं पर्वतानां च सर्वसत्त्वबलाधिकाम् ३२.
It was capable of splitting mountains and surpassed the strength of all beings.
धर्मश्चेद्बलवाँल्लोके धर्मो जयति चेत्सदा ३२.
If righteousness is powerful in the world, then righteousness always prevails.
सा कुमारभुजोत्सृष्टा दुर्निवार्या दुरासदा ३२.
That weapon, released from the hand of Kumara, was irresistible and unapproachable.
निःसृत्य जलकल्लोलपूर्विका स्कंदमाययौ नादयन्वसुधां सर्वां पपातायोमुखो मृतः॥ ३२.
Emerging preceded by waves of water, it came to Skanda, resounding throughout the whole earth, and struck the iron-faced one, who fell dead.
एवं प्रताप्य त्रैलोक्यं निर्जित्य बहुशः सुरान् ३२.
Thus, after scorching the three worlds and repeatedly conquering the gods,
एतस्मिन्निहते दैत्ये प्रहर्षं विश्वमाययौ॥ ३२.
When that demon was slain, joy arose throughout the universe.
ववुर्वातास्तथा पुण्याः सुप्रभोभूद्दिवाकरः ३२.
Auspicious winds blew, and the sun shone with great brilliance.
ततः पुनः स्कंदमाह प्रहृष्टः केशवोऽरिहा ३२.
Then, delighted, Keshava the destroyer of enemies again spoke to Skanda:
क्रौंचपर्वतमादाय देवसंघान्प्रबाधते जहि तं पापसंकल्पं क्रौंचस्थं शक्तिवेगतः॥ ३२.
He is oppressing the hosts of gods, carrying Mount Krauncha; strike down that wicked-minded one who dwells on Krauncha with the force of your spear.
ततः क्रौंचं महातेजा नानाव्यालविनादितम् ३२.
Then the mighty Skanda approached Krauncha, which resounded with the cries of many serpents.
तत्र व्यालसहस्राणि दैत्यकोट्ययुतं तथा ३२.
There were thousands of serpents and tens of millions of demons there.
अद्यापि छिद्रं तत्पार्थ क्रौंचस्य परिवर्तते॥ ३२.
Even today, O Partha, that cleft in Krauncha remains.
येन हंसाश्च क्रौंचाश्च मानसाय प्रयांति च प्रत्यायाति मनः साधोराहृतं प्रहितं तथा॥ ३२.
Through it, swans and kraunchas go to Lake Manasa, and likewise the mind of the virtuous returns after being drawn away or sent forth.
ततो हरींद्रप्रमुखाः प्रतुष्टुवुर्ननृतुश्च रंभाप्रमुखा वरांगनाः ३२.
Then the gods led by Indra praised him, and the excellent women led by Rambha sang and danced.
